The noble terroir of Lessona gives a strong personality to this pure Cabernet Franc. It is an extraordinary showing because of the mature tannins, aromatic finesse, and savory minerality. This is an out of mind wine that breaks the appellation rules.
Vintage Notes: This bottling is the 2013 vintage.
Fruit Source: The Cabernet Franc for 'L'Franc ******' comes from 0.4 hectares planted in the Castagnola Vineyard in the Orolungo region of Lessona. This vineyard is just outside the main winery. The soils comprise of marine sands from the Pliocene period on igneous rock, mixed with more recent glacial sediment. The soil is acid (pH 4.5 – 5.5) rich in minerals and trace elements including iron, manganese, aluminum and zinc.
Vinification: The grapes are sorted while on the conveyor belt, then destemmed, gently pressed, and fed by gravity into the fermentation tanks. Fermentation takes place with natural yeast in open top wood fermenters. Skin maceration lasts for 40 days, with regular punching down of the cap. The wine then remains 12 months sur lie. The wine ages in French oak barriques, 50% new wood for 40 months. It remains in bottle for some time before release.
